After all the times I have eaten at P.F. Chang's, I just noticed that every dish on the gluten free menu is $1.00 more than the regular dish. The disclaimer on the menu states "These menu items are either gluten free as prepared, or are modified to be gluten free". If a dish is already gluten free why do we have to pay an extra dollar? The brand of soy sauce they use is not much more than the regular version, so what are we being charged for? Maybe it's to pay for the special plates with their logo? I loved P.F. Chang's before, but now I feel they are taking advantage of people who have dietary restrictions! I know it's only a couple of dollars, but do you feel the same?
